How has advocating for DEI benefited your company or department? First, I didn’t know what to expect when I came to this country 20 years ago, but people were very open and willing to accept diversity and gave me chances, which has really helped me. Second, with the diverse teams I have been part of, the quality of discussions and ideas are better.

What practices should be adopted to make the hiring process more inclusive? Unfortunately, there is still some unconscious bias in hiring in workplaces. For example, people sometimes have the preconceived notion that people of a certain ethnicity are good at technology or not good at management. Whether someone is good at technology or management not does not have anything to do with their ethnicity. As leaders we need to double down and ensure our hiring managers have the tools and support they need to avoid unconscious bias in job candidates.
